Folks, just to confirm.
ZZ177 landed at Edinburgh 09.00 this morning. The a/c was parked at the south west of the โ€˜newโ€™ parking ramp (others may know which stand).
At about 13.35 โ€˜177 taxied out and took off and was seen on ADSB to perform a series of oval circuits over the Forth estuary.
About one hour later ZZ176 flew up from the south and at this point โ€˜177 began itโ€™s approach back into Edinburgh, followed in trail by โ€˜176. Both a/c landed in sequence, one minute apart and taxied down to the same area โ€˜177 had occupied earlier.
Hope this is of some interest.
